1 September 1991 Importance of nonequilibrium vibrational kinetics of HCl in XeCl laser modeling

Abstract
Nonequilibrium vibrational kinetics of HCl in Ne-Xe-HCl has been investigated using different models. The results show that an accurate description of this kinetics can be achieved by introducing seven vibrational levels in the Ne-Xe-HCl codes.
